Honestly this is a great value for the money. Check my reply in this thread, I link to a bunch of other threads with a ton of feedback and info on various suspension combos:

https://www.1addicts.com/forums/show....php?t=1851046

I'm running the B12 kit (should be similar dampers to the B14, just not height adjustable). If I could have done it over again, I may have tried for a Koni based kit due to our shit roads here (consensus is once adjusted, they may round off bumps a bit better), or if money was no object the Ohlins R&T specific kit for the 1-series (not the M3/1M version).

Get rid of the run-flats first, that will improve ride quality a ton! But it's a rabbit hole...having a very clear picture of your goals and where you will "stop" is key, I would go back in my journey a couple of steps in hindsight (skip the M3 arms etc for example) to better fit the daily driver mould.

We'll definitely have some conversations.
The nice thing is, this isn't a DD...

The one issue I've always had with non-height adjustable bilsteins on VWs, is general harshness/over-damping.
Konis have always been a bit more forgiving.

I've got a fairly clear picture of what I'd like to do, but still more to learn.

Thankfully, the runflats are gone. The Pilot Sport rubber on the car though needs to be replaced. 30k KM on the same tires over 7 years.
